The 8th U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als has affirmed the dismissal of a detective's retaliation suit against the city of St. Charles.
Sgt. Ronald L. Lloyd claimed he was demoted to afternoon shift supervisor because he supported the losing candidate in the city's 2007 mayoral election. The shift transfer caused Lloyd to give up a second job as head coach of the St. Charles West High School freshman football team.See the full content of this document
